Responsibilities:
- Provide comprehensive administrative support to the legal team, including managing diaries, scheduling meetings, and maintaining legal files.
- Assist in the preparation of legal documents, reports, and correspondence, ensuring compliance with relevant laws and regulations.
- Maintain and organise case files, ensuring all documentation is accurate, up to date, and easily accessible, both electronically and in paper form.
- Liaise with clients, external parties, and other legal professionals to ensure smooth communication and effective case management.
- Support with due diligence activities, including document review and summarising findings.
- Manage confidential and sensitive information with a high degree of professionalism and integrity.
- Maintain up-to-date knowledge of legal procedures and developments, particularly in areas relevant to the firm’s practice.
- Manage schedules and appointments for solicitors.
- Monitor key deadlines and help with the management of case timelines.
- Support billing and invoicing processes, recording disbursements, including recording billable hours (if applicable).
- Undertake necessary property searches (local authority, Land Registry, environmental, etc.).
- Manage the day-to-day aspects of conveyancing files, including conducting due diligence, coordinating exchange and completion, and ensuring deadlines are met.
- Foster and maintain strong relationships with clients, estate agents, mortgage brokers, and other third parties.
